| Abstract: | The article focuses on Medtronic’s $550 million acquisition of Scientia Vascular, a Utah-based neurovascular medical device company specializing in guidewires and catheters that treat strokes and brain aneurysms. Scientia’s products, including the Aristotle guidewire and Plato microcatheter, enable minimally invasive procedures that improve patient outcomes by reducing treatment time and avoiding open surgery. The acquisition reflects Medtronic’s strategic intent to expand Scientia’s international reach, leveraging Utah’s growing life sciences industry and skilled workforce. Founded in 2007 and relocated to Salt Lake City in 2013, Scientia has rapidly grown its revenue and maintains a family-oriented culture, with key leadership roles held by the founding family.
